|
Restructuring Charges and Asset Impairments (Details) (USD $)
|12 Months Ended
|
Dec. 31, 2014
|
Dec. 31, 2013
|
Dec. 31, 2012
|Restructuring Reserve [Roll Forward]
|
|
|
|Cash payments
|$ (56,162,000)us-gaap_PaymentsForRestructuring
|$ (59,520,000)us-gaap_PaymentsForRestructuring
|$ (74,718,000)us-gaap_PaymentsForRestructuring
|Asset impairment charges
|
|26,000,000us-gaap_AssetImpairmentCharges
|
|International
|
|
|
|Restructuring Reserve [Roll Forward]
|
|
|
|Restructuring reserve, payment period
|24 months
|
|
|Minimum
|
|
|
|Restructuring Reserve [Roll Forward]
|
|
|
|Restructuring reserve, payment period
|12 months
|
|
|Maximum
|
|
|
|Restructuring Reserve [Roll Forward]
|
|
|
|Restructuring reserve, payment period
|24 months
|
|
|Operational Excellence
|
|
|
|Restructuring Reserve [Roll Forward]
|
|
|
|Balance at
|50,049,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|0us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|
|Expenses, net
|88,174,000p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|65,410,000p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|
|Cash payments
|(51,964,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|(15,361,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|
|Balance at
|86,259,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|50,049,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|
|Operational Excellence | Severance and benefits costs
|
|
|
|Restructuring Reserve [Roll Forward]
|
|
|
|Balance at
|42,427,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|0us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|
|Expenses, net
|82,730,000p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|55,449,000p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|
|Cash payments
|(47,052,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|(13,022,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|
|Balance at
|78,105,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|42,427,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|
|Operational Excellence | Other exit costs
|
|
|
|Restructuring Reserve [Roll Forward]
|
|
|
|Balance at
|7,622,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|0us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|
|Expenses, net
|5,444,000p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|9,961,000p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|
|Cash payments
|(4,912,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|(2,339,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|
|Balance at
|8,154,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|7,622,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OperationalExcellenceMember
|
|Other Plans
|
|
|
|Restructuring Reserve [Roll Forward]
|
|
|
|Balance at
|16,523,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|67,758,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|119,111,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|Expenses, net
|(8,405,000)p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|(7,076,000)p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|23,365,000p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|Cash payments
|(4,198,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|(44,159,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|(74,718,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|Balance at
|3,920,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|16,523,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|67,758,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|Other Plans | Severance and benefits costs
|
|
|
|Restructuring Reserve [Roll Forward]
|
|
|
|Balance at
|16,131,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|62,540,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|105,036,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|Expenses, net
|(8,405,000)p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|(7,076,000)p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|24,992,000p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|Cash payments
|(3,995,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|(39,333,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|(67,488,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|Balance at
|3,731,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|16,131,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|62,540,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_EmployeeSeveranceM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|Other Plans | Other exit costs
|
|
|
|Restructuring Reserve [Roll Forward]
|
|
|
|Balance at
|392,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|5,218,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|14,075,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|Expenses, net
|0p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|0p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|(1,627,000)pbi_RestructuringChargesIncludingDiscontinuedOperations
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|Cash payments
|(203,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|(4,826,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|(7,230,000)us-gaap_PaymentsForRestructuring
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|Balance at
|$ 189,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|$ 392,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ember
|$ 5,218,000us-gaap_RestructuringReserve
/ us-gaap_RestructuringCostAndReserveAxis
= us-gaap_OtherRestructuringMember
/ us-gaap_RestructuringPlanAxis
= pbi_OtherPlansMember